全光纤微型珐-珀干涉式高温传感器   总被引:1,自引:4,他引:1  
通过在单模光纤SMF28e后有轴心偏移地熔接一段特种光子晶体光纤(MM-HNA-5)制作了一种全光纤微型珐-珀(F-P)干涉仪.分析了这种干涉仪的光学原理和形成机理,并利用MM-HNA-5光纤热光系数较大的特点,将这种干涉仪应用于温度测量.实验结果表明:这种干涉传感器可测量的高温范围可达1 200℃,远大于常规传感器的测量范围,且当干涉腔长为3.46 mm 时,其光程差的温度灵敏度约为103 nm/℃,线性度为O.995 7.可以预见:这种结构稳定、体积小、精度高、测温范围广的全光纤F-P干涉温度传感器在国防及民用工业中将具有极大的潜在应用价值.  相似文献

An all-fiber interferometric method for chromatic dispersion measurements in meter-length single-mode fibers is presented. In a Michelson setup the physical length of a reference fiber was varied so as to obtain adjustable optical delay. Time resolution, ease of manipulation, and mechanical isolation are considerably improved with respect to conventional interferometers. Resolution of group delay measurement and chromatic dispersion over the full 1100-1700-nm spectral range are better than 5 fs and 0.1 ps/nm-km, respectively  相似文献

A simple interferometer for making accurate outside diameter measurements of optical fibre is described. The apparatus, which measures the diameter in terms of Fizeau fringes, is easy to implement, requires minimal alignment and can be constructed from low-cost components. The device has a precision of ±0.03 ?m and an ultimate accuracy of 1 part in 106.  相似文献

A microwave-biased photoconductive detector operating in a cavity resonant at 36 GHz is described. The potential advantages of working at this high microwave frequency are outlined, and the microwave system is described. A photocurrent gain of 55 is reported, and measurements show that this value is degraded by about 25% at optical-modulation frequencies approaching 1 MHz.  相似文献

A simple and versatile instrument for the measurement of optical constants in the near millimeter spectral region is described. Studies of quasi-optical components used in this instrument for effective beam transmission and control are reported. These studies include transmission characteristics of dielectric waveguides and performance of a variable coupler based on frustrated total internal reflection. Operation of this instrument as a two-beam interferometer for determining the index of refraction or as a device to measure transmission for determining the absorption coefficient are described. Values measured with this instrument at 245 GHz, using an optically pumped molecular laser as the source, are reported for several low-loss materials. Appropriate corrections and error estimates are discussed. The potential for improvement and increased accuracies are discussed.  相似文献

Today, micro-system technology and the development of new MEMS (Micro-Electro-Mechanical Systems) are emerging rapidly. In order for this development to become a success in the long run, measurement systems have to ensure product quality. Most often, MEMS have to be tested by means of functionality or destructive tests. One reason for this is that there are no suitable systems or sensing probes available which can be used for the measurement of quasi inaccessible features like small holes or cavities. We present a measurement system that could be used for these kinds of measurements. The system combines a fiber optical, miniaturized sensing probe with low-coherence interferometry, so that absolute distance measurements with nanometer accuracy are possible.  相似文献

A novel technique to measure internal temperature distributions within high power semiconductor lasers with substrates transparent to the laser radiation is presented. The temperature resolution is better than 1°C with a spatial resolution of 1-2 μm. The results show highly non-uniform transverse temperature distributions and significant heating close to the facet at high output powers  相似文献

This paper indicates both experimentally and graphically how the distribution of carriers changes above a critical temperature Tc, which is related to the density of states ρ in the band tails. Thus,kT_{c} = E_{0}, whererho = rho_{0} exp (DeltaE/E_{0}). The emission spectrum shifts with changing excitation (band filling) at lower temperatures (T < T_{c}) and stays at a constant value independent of excitation at higher temperatures (T > T_{c}). Experimental results of photoluminescence studies with GaAs crystals show that the quantity E0, obtained from the dependence of the peak energy upon the degree of excitation is the same as the quantitykT'_{c}, obtained from the dependence of the peak energy upon temperature. This is in agreements with the analysis. For lasing diodes, the threshold will increase steeply with increasing temperature above Tc, if the excited carriers are located mostly in the exponential states of the band tail.E_{0} = (10 sim 20)meV and Tc= (120 sim 250degK) are typical for crystals of heavily compensated GaAs.  相似文献

SiC thin-film Fabry-Perot interferometer for fiber-optic temperature sensor   总被引:2,自引:0,他引:2  
Polycrystalline SiC grown on single-crystal sapphire substrates have been investigated as thin-film Fabry-Perot interferometers for fiber-optic temperature measurements in harsh temperatures. SiC-based temperature sensors are compact in size, robust, and stable at high temperatures, making them one of the best choices for high temperature applications. SiC films with thickness of about 0.5-2.0 /spl mu/m were grown at 1100/spl deg/C by chemical vapor deposition (CVD) with trimethylsilane. The effect of operating temperature on the shifts in resonance minima, /spl Delta//spl lambda//sub m/, of the SiC/sapphire substrate has been measured in the visible-infrared wavelength range. A temperature sensitivity of 1.9/spl times/10/sup -5///spl deg/C is calculated using the minimum at /spl sim/700 nm. Using a white, broadband light source, a temperature accuracy of /spl plusmn/3.5/spl deg/C is obtained over the temperature range of 22/spl deg/C to 540/spl deg/C.  相似文献

为了验证在高频段进行宽带无线通信的可行性,介绍了针对室内走廊环境进行的14 GHz宽带无线信道测量和所获取的信道特征。基于频域信道冲激响应测量方法,设计搭建了宽带无线信道测量平台,较好地克服了高频段电波传播能量实时测量采集的难度。基于实测数据提取信道参数化模型,获取了高频段电波传播特性参数统计分析结果,包括路径损耗与阴影衰落、时延扩展、角度扩展。测试与分析结果表明:高频段电波传播时延小、方向性强,适用于宽带互联通信。  相似文献

不同推进剂火箭发动机尾焰中主要辐射气体组分不同,采用谱带模型法精确快速求解不同推进剂火箭发动机尾焰红外辐射特性,需要构建描述气体辐射特性的谱带参数数据库。提出了一种谱带参数库构建方法并开发了计算程序,以HITEMP2010数据库为基础构建了波数间隔5 cm-1、温度间隔100 K的CO2和H2O谱带模型参数库,通过与实验测量对比吸收系数分布特性、与逐线计算法对比透过率分布特性验证了所提出模型和开发程序的准确性;在此基础上,分别以HITEMP2010和HITRAN2012数据库为基础构建了辐射气体CO、OH、NO和NO2的谱带模型参数数据库,并结合逐线计算法对比分析了不同温度下、不同光学行程下透过率分布特性。  相似文献

There are presented the results of investigation of the one-channel homodyne laser interferometer λ=119 µm made on the basis of the hollow dielectric beamguide and quasioptical functional devices. The interferometer is designed for determination of the plasma electron density of the TOKAMAK-7. The density response threshold is 0.7% from the expected plasma density and the phase difference measurement total error is 5°  相似文献

本文介绍一种主动式高窄带滤光片峰值波长的测量方法。该方法可以有效的测量出窄带滤光片的敏感波长,而不需要太复杂的设备。通过染料激光谐振腔的模式竞争,可以测量出滤光片的透射或反射波的波长。  相似文献
